| Ingredients: |
3/4 cup loosely packed mint leaves
1 cup freshly squeezed lime juice 2/3 cups simple syrup 1 1/2 cups rum 3 cups club soda ice |
| Instructions: |
Makes 1 Large Pitcher Use a mortar and pestle to mash up or "muddle" the mint leaves. If you don't have a mortar and pestle, you can use the back of a spoon to mash up the mint leaves. The point is you want to release the flavors and oil in the leaves as much as possible. Fill the bottom 1/4 to 1/3 of the pitcher with ice. Toss in the muddled mint leaves and remaining ingredients. Fill the remainder of the pitcher with ice. Stir well and serve on the rocks. |
